Pine Scent As A Bear Deterrent: Fact Or Fiction?

does pine scent keep bears away

The question of whether pine scent can effectively keep bears away is a topic of interest for outdoor enthusiasts, campers, and homeowners in bear-prone areas. While pine scent is commonly associated with natural repellents, its efficacy in deterring bears remains debated. Some believe that the strong, aromatic smell of pine may mask attractants or create an unpleasant environment for bears, potentially discouraging them from approaching. However, scientific evidence supporting this claim is limited, and bears are known to be highly adaptable and driven by strong food instincts. As a result, relying solely on pine scent as a bear deterrent may not be reliable, and it is often recommended to combine it with other proven methods, such as proper food storage and bear-resistant containers, to minimize encounters.

Effectiveness of pine scent as a bear deterrent in different environments

Pine scent, derived from essential oils or synthetic compounds, is often touted as a natural bear deterrent. However, its effectiveness varies significantly depending on the environment in which it is used. In densely forested areas, where pine trees are abundant, the scent may blend into the natural olfactory landscape, rendering it less noticeable to bears. Conversely, in open or urban environments, where pine scent stands out, it may have a more pronounced effect. This disparity highlights the importance of understanding the ecological context when deploying pine-based deterrents.

Comparison of pine scent with other natural bear repellents

Pine scent, derived from essential oils or natural pine products, is often touted as a bear repellent due to its strong aroma, which some believe can deter curious or foraging bears. However, its effectiveness pales in comparison to other natural repellents like ammonia or vinegar. While pine scent may mask food odors temporarily, bears are highly adaptable and can quickly become accustomed to the smell. In contrast, ammonia’s pungent odor is more likely to overwhelm a bear’s sensitive nose, making it a more reliable option for short-term deterrence. For instance, soaking rags in ammonia and placing them around campsites has been a traditional method used by hikers, though it requires careful handling due to its toxicity.

Unlike pine scent, which relies on a single sensory deterrent, hot pepper sprays combine capsaicin with a forceful delivery system, creating both a physical and olfactory barrier. These sprays, often marketed as bear deterrents, are highly effective when used correctly. The recommended dosage is a 2- to 3-second burst directed at the bear’s face from a distance of 30 to 60 feet. This method not only exploits the bear’s aversion to the scent but also causes temporary blindness and discomfort, giving the user time to retreat safely. Pine scent, lacking such a dual-action mechanism, falls short in high-risk encounters.

Another natural repellent, electric fencing, offers a more consistent and long-term solution compared to the fleeting effects of pine scent. While not a scent-based deterrent, it serves as a useful point of comparison for effectiveness. Electric fences deliver a mild shock, conditioning bears to avoid protected areas. This method is particularly effective for safeguarding campsites, garbage bins, or gardens. Pine scent, on the other hand, requires frequent reapplication and is easily dispersed by wind or rain, making it impractical for sustained protection. For those seeking a low-maintenance option, electric fencing is a superior choice.

Potential risks of relying solely on pine scent for bear safety

Bears possess an extraordinary sense of smell, estimated to be 2,100 times more sensitive than humans. While pine scent may mask human odors to some extent, relying solely on it for bear safety overlooks a critical fact: bears are driven by curiosity and hunger, not just scent avoidance. A pine-scented area might deter a bear momentarily, but it won’t prevent an encounter if food or other attractants are present. For instance, a campsite with pine-scented candles but exposed food will still draw a bear’s attention, as the scent of food overrides any masking effect.
